Oil Recomendation 2000 4Runner V6
 
I am looking for some suggestions on what motor oil to use in my 4Runner, I just bought it has 31K miles. I am not sure what oil has been used in it previously. I have been using Valvolie Durablend in my 2 Blazers with good results. Any suggestions would be appreciated.

Without starting the debate of synthetics vs. conventional oil all over again, I'd suggest using the search feature and read some of the old threads on the subject. I personally use Mobil 1 and like it alot. The field seems to be evenly split between synthetic and dino oil, but everyone agress that as long as you change oil and filter at regular intervals and use a spec-meeting product, you shouldn't have any problems.
